New Features
New Environment Creation Flow
We’ve revamped the Environment Creation process and introduced updated terminology to better reflect how Applications and Environments are structured.
New Terminology:
Application refers to an Application without tiers.
Application Landscape is an Application that includes tiers.
Environment is an Environment without tiers.
Environment Landscape is an Environment that includes tiers.
Tier remains unchanged.
Updated Environment Creation Process:
When creating a new Environment, you now start by selecting the Application or Application Landscape, followed by the Category.
If you're creating an Environment Landscape, a banner will display the tiers that will be created automatically. You also have the option to update the name of the Environment (or landscape) during creation, and any tier names will be updated accordingly.
You can now also create an Application Landscape directly, making it easier to build tiered application structures from the start.

Guess Dependencies and Tiers
We’ve added Guess Dependencies and Guess Tiers buttons. Now, instead of manually defining dependencies and tiers for your Environments, you can populate them automatically with one click.
When you use this new feature, Golive pulls the dependencies and tiers from the Application configuration and applies them to your Environment. This saves you time and reduces the chance of missing critical links.

Improvements
Removed Application Titles in Tiers and Dependencies: The Application titles have been removed from the Tiers and Dependencies sections. Now, only the names of your tiers and dependencies are displayed. This avoids duplicate information and keeps the interface more focused and clean.
Improved Notification When Deleting Applications: When attempting to delete an Application linked to one or more Environments, a notification message now appears listing the linked Environments that prevent the deletion.
Updated Default Environment Attributes: We've updated the Environment Attributes created automatically when installing Golive: Database, Hosting, Location, OS, Group, CPU, Storage, Memory.
Bug Fixes
We've fixed an issue where Timelines became unresponsive after opening an Environment.
We’ve resolved an issue where Jira Administrators didn't automatically receive the Golive Administrator permission. This permission is now granted automatically.
The layout of the Open Golive button on the Project Settings page has been improved with better spacing, ensuring visual consistency.
We've fixed an issue when creating Environments from an Detail view displayed an error message.
Previously, Calendar results were limited to 100 events, with no feedback when the limit was reached. This limit was removed, so that all results are now displayed. To avoid performance issues, users should apply additional filtering to their Environments if experiencing problems.
